[fix] add labels to shipyard jobs

Adds the appropriate labels to the ks-user and ks-service jobs
to ensure they can be referenced for deletion.

Change-Id: I56d6f67d37e7293f596193a8bf7311e82cac3e7f
This commit is contained in:
Bryan Strassner 2018-04-11 17:23:28 -05:00
parent 130eb26ab4
commit 2e780aef5a
2 changed files with 4 additions and 1 deletions

View File

@ -28,7 +28,7 @@ spec:
template:
metadata:
labels:
{{ tuple $envAll "shipyard" "ks-user" | include "helm-toolkit.snippets.kubernetes_metadata_labels" | indent 8 }}
{{ tuple $envAll "shipyard" "ks-service" | include "helm-toolkit.snippets.kubernetes_metadata_labels" | indent 8 }}
spec:
serviceAccountName: {{ $serviceAccountName }}
restartPolicy: OnFailure

View File

@ -27,6 +27,9 @@ metadata:
name: shipyard-ks-user
spec:
template:
metadata:
labels:
{{ tuple $envAll "shipyard" "ks-user" | include "helm-toolkit.snippets.kubernetes_metadata_labels" | indent 8 }}
spec:
serviceAccountName: {{ $serviceAccountName }}
restartPolicy: OnFailure